Who are HAYI, the ‘pop-up’ terror group linked to UK attacks?

Its actions, branding and ‘suspicious dissemination patterns’ suggest direct links to Iranian regime

A mysterious new pro-Iran terror group has been linked to a series of recent attacks on Jewish communities and US financial institutions in the UK and Europe.

The only “catch”, said CNN, is that it “may be a mirage”.
